# 在Docker中使用JAVA_OPTS的完整指南
作为一名刚入行的开发者,理解如何在Docker环境中配置Java应用程序的运行参数可能会有些棘手。`JAVA_OPTS`是一个非常常用的环境变量,用于配置Java虚拟机(JVM)启动参数。这篇文章将详细讲解如何在Docker中实现`JAVA_OPTS`,并逐步带你走完整个流程。
## 整体流程概览
下面是实现`JAVA_OPTS`的整体步
# Docker Storage-Opts设置教程
## 简介
在使用Docker时,我们可能会遇到需要设置存储选项(storage-opts)的情况。本教程将指导你如何在Docker中设置storage-opts。
## 流程概述
下面是设置storage-opts的整个流程的概述:
```mermaid
pie
"了解storage-opts" : 10
"配置Docke
原创
2023-08-18 12:19:18
818阅读
## Docker Run JAVA_OPTS: 一个简单的解释
在使用Docker时,我们经常需要在容器中运行Java应用程序。Docker提供了方便的命令`docker run`来运行容器,并且可以通过`JAVA_OPTS`环境变量来传递Java应用程序所需的选项和参数。在本文中,我们将探讨如何使用`docker run`和`JAVA_OPTS`来运行Java应用程序,并提供一些示例代码来说
原创
2023-09-29 12:53:37
500阅读
Docker中传递变量主要使用ARG和ENV,虽然功能相同,但是他们的作用范围是不一样的。下面我们结合SpringBoot启动的JVM参数来详细了解下。通过本文介绍,我们可以知道这两个命令的具体使用方式。ARG传递变量ARG只在Dockerfile中生效,且在docker build阶段生效,构建好的镜像内不存在此环境变量。意味着在容器启动后ARG定义的变量已经无效,如果想让其生效,需要将其赋值给
转载
2023-10-26 21:04:25
262阅读
# 了解docker run JVM_OPTS
在使用Docker运行Java应用程序时,经常需要设置JVM参数来优化应用程序的性能或调整内存使用。通过在`docker run`命令中使用`JVM_OPTS`环境变量,可以轻松地传递JVM参数到容器中的Java虚拟机。
## JVM_OPTS是什么?
`JVM_OPTS`是一个环境变量,用于设置Java虚拟机(JVM)的参数。通过设置`JVM
原创
2024-06-01 05:16:33
132阅读
# 如何实现"logstash docker ES_JAVA_OPTS"
## 整体流程
下面是一个简单的步骤表格,展示如何在logstash docker中配置ES_JAVA_OPTS:
```mermaid
pie
title logstash docker ES_JAVA_OPTS
"创建Docker容器" : 50
"修改logstash配置" : 25
原创
2024-06-18 03:33:29
45阅读
## Linux 编辑进入 DOCKER_OPTS
在Linux系统中,Docker是一种轻量级虚拟化技术,可以让开发人员轻松地打包、交付和运行应用程序。当我们使用Docker时,有时候需要修改Docker的配置参数,比如DOCKER_OPTS。DOCKER_OPTS是Docker的启动参数,可以设置一些Docker的运行参数。在本文中,将介绍如何编辑进入DOCKER_OPTS。
### 步骤
原创
2024-05-19 04:04:00
72阅读
Apache Hadoop 2.2.0集群安装(1)[翻译]
用途 此文档描述了如何安装、配置和维护一个重大集群从几个节点到上千节点。 初次接触hadoop建议先从单节点集群开始。 前提Apache 上下载了稳定的版本。 安装 安装hadoop集群通常需要在所有的节点上解压软件或者prm安装。ResourceManager,这些是主控节点。其他节点被
转载
2024-07-26 12:49:57
3阅读
1. getoptpython中用于解析命令行参数的函数。 通过import getopt导入 调用:options,args=getopt.getopt(argv, shortopts, longopts = []) 返回:options,args一般argv是命令行传入的参数。通过sys.argv获得(记得import sys)。一般写的是sys.argv[1:] (因为0是py文件,不用解析
转载
2023-08-21 09:32:56
274阅读
JAVA_OPTS配置参数:例:JAVA_OPTS=”-server -Xms1536m -Xmx1536m -XX:NewSize=320m -XX:MaxNewSize=320m -XX:PermSize=96m -XX:MaxPermSize=256m -Xmn500m -XX:MaxTenuringThreshold=5″JAVA_OPTS并不是一成不变的,不同的应用、软硬件环境下,要想充
转载
2023-07-16 19:38:37
281阅读
# 在CentOS中修改DOCKER_OPTS的方法
在使用Docker时,很多时候我们需要修改Docker的配置参数,例如修改DOCKER_OPTS。但是对于CentOS系统来说,这个过程可能会有一些不同。本文将介绍如何在CentOS系统中修改DOCKER_OPTS参数。
## 什么是DOCKER_OPTS
DOCKER_OPTS是Docker守护程序的启动选项。在CentOS系统中,我们
原创
2024-04-10 03:49:06
137阅读
3、查看版本信息docker-compose -version4、卸载Docker-Composesudo rm /usr/local/bin/docker-compose3、快速体验Docker Compose参考文档:https://docs.docker.com/compose/gettingstarted/
1、创建目录,所有操作都在这个目录下进行
mkdir composetest
cd
转载
2024-10-24 10:03:48
137阅读
背景:三年前用Spring MVC搭过api服务。最近组内的其它工程是用的SpringBoot,觉得比较好用,于是这次选用的是Maven+SpringBoot+Java,踩坑无数,努力改掉技术上不求甚解的毛病,整理如下。maven理解:maven就是一种强大的代码资源整合器,是jar包的管理者。主要包含三个部分自定义(groupId、artifactId、version、properties等)、
转载
2024-07-03 09:45:29
58阅读
Docker、DevOps、Jenkins实战一、DevOps概念1、DevOps是什么2、CICD是什么1、基本理念1、持续集成(Continuous Integration)2、持续交付(Continuous Delivery)3、持续部署(Continuous Deployment)2、最佳实践1、内循环与外循环2、实践流程3、CICD LandSpace二、Jenkins1、Jenkin
转载
2023-10-17 23:25:00
88阅读
本文将开始正式介绍使用Mac版的Docker搭建Hadoop集群,基于的原始镜像是java:8,而不是hadoop,目的就是将虚拟机搭建集群的方式完全使用docker容器实现。如果是基于hadoop镜像,步骤将变得更加简单,可以参考docker 容器实现 hadoop分布式集群部署。前一篇文章已经做好了准备工作,接下来的工作主要是修改配置文件,假设当前已经在安装好的hadoop路径下,进入etc/
转载
2023-07-11 12:52:29
141阅读
mac 安装 docker,使用 Homebrew Cask 来进行安装:brew cask install docker 随后桌面会多一个docker,如图: 双击并打开: 之后点 next–>next–>ok便完成,会出现以下标志: 这时候我们来验证一下,安装后的docker版本:$ docker --version
Docker version 18.09.2, build 62
转载
2023-06-13 14:17:30
80阅读
Mac结合Docker开发前几天在看Java并发实战时,在Mac上写了一个示例,结果运行后无法按照书本上运行。主要是有些命令,在Mac和Linux是有区别的,比如top,
Mac上是不支持-Hp,意即查看进程内的所有线程资源占用情况。因此,想在Linux上运行一把,但前提是得将写好的代码复制到Linux上;唉,总不能手工复制到Linux上吧,或者在Linux上再写一遍。明确我们的目标:在Mac上运
转载
2024-08-15 14:03:28
60阅读
安全架构前言1.Docker安全评估2.容器的资源控制3.对容器cpu占用量限制4 对容器资源内存限制5.容器资源控制Block IO限制(限制写入速度)6.管控系统进程暂停与恢复7.docker安全加固 前言Docker作为最重视安全的容器技术之一,在很多方面都提供了强安全性的默认配置 其中包括:容器root用户的Capability能力限制、Seccomp系统调用过滤、Apparmor的 M
转载
2023-10-11 06:03:41
22阅读
编译丨小东
说在前面近日,我们在 Edge 频道上发布了最新的 Docker Desktop 测试版,也就是之前大家所熟知的 Docker for Windows 和 Docker for Mac。该测试版支持 Windows 和 macOS 下载使用。Docker Desktop 让您在几分钟内就可以开始进行编码和容器化操作,这是在 Mac 和 Windows 系统上上运行 D
转载
2024-01-24 10:06:14
9阅读
本文章主要介绍在macos的docker搭建hadoop集群的简单记录,没有对安装docker,下载hadoop安装包等做过多的介绍。如果感性兴趣可自行查阅相关文章(比较基础)。创建docker网桥本文也没有介绍,最好先了解一下网桥相关知识。
不想从头制作镜像的朋友可以使用我做好的镜像(hadoop3.2.1):docker pull registry.cn-hangzhou.aliyuncs.c
转载
2023-08-22 15:59:47
100阅读